2024 Prisma Sauvignon Blanc, Chile, Casablanca Valley, Wine Review

Vintage: 
2024
Score: 
90
Grade: 
A-
Current Price: 
$12.00USD

If tasting completely blind I would have guessed New Zealand SB and not Chile.  Green/gold in color, clear and bright.  The nose is crisp with tropical fruits (Gooseberries) with a touch of lime citrus.  Medium bodied.  Crisp acidity.  Nice oily texture.  A bit chalky on the finish.  This is an easy drinking Sauvignon Blanc that is nice on its own and would go well with lighter foods or soft cheeses.  Drink over the next year or so.  

2005 Cliff Lede Cabernet Sauvignon Poetry, USA, California, Napa, Wine Review

Vintage: 
2005
Score: 
94
Grade: 
A
Current Price: 
$225.00USD

This is a blend of 89% Cabernet Sauvignon, 7% Malbec and the remainder Petite Verdot and Merlot.  Purple in color, opaque and bright.  The nose is great with cassis, graphite, plums, and char.  Full bodied.  Medium tannins.  Nice balance.  On the palate, this seems fully mature but not showing much age past that.  Lovely texture.  Flavors of cassis and plums with underlying earthiness and char.  Long finish.  This should stay at this level and drink well for another ten to fifteen years.  Nice on its own, this will work with many foods (not seafood).  Brisket would work well.  

2011 E. Guigal Côte-Rôtie La Mouline, France, Northern Rhone, Wine Review

Vintage: 
2011
Score: 
96
Grade: 
A
Current Price: 
$345.00USD

This is open and drinking very nicely now.  Purple in color, opaque and bright.  The nose has black raspberries, black pepper, black olives, minerality and slight vanilla.  Full bodied.  Medium tannins.  Great balance.  On the palate, this has a juicy acidity.  Flavors of black raspberries, black olives and minerality.  Long finish.  This should drink well for another fifteen to twenty years.  It is lovely on its own and will work well with hearty foods.  It would go well with a Pepper Steak Stir Fry.  

2011 E. Guigal Côte-Rôtie La Turque, France, Northern Rhone, Wine Review

Vintage: 
2011
Score: 
95
Grade: 
A
Current Price: 
$295.00USD

Purple in color, mostly opaque and bright.  The nose is complex with black raspberries, soy sauce, black olives, black pepper and char.  Full bodied.  Medium tannins.  Good acidity.  On the palate, this seems to be just entering its maturity window.  It unwinds nicely in the glass to show layers of black raspberries, black olives, spice and char.  Long finish.  This is great on its own and will work well with bigger foods.  It should work well with a spicy curry.  Drink over the next twenty to thirty years.
